Creating nicknames for our pets is such a fun and personal process. If you’re looking to brainstorm some new monikers for your own furbabies, here are a few tips I've picked up: Observe Their Personality: Does your pet have a silly goose side like my Lucy? Or maybe they act like the ultimate pretty girl like my Callie? Let their unique quirks and behaviors inspire you! Their actions often suggest the perfect playful name. Consider Sound and Rhythm: Short, repetitive, or rhyming sounds (like Lou Lou or Bubba) are often easy for pets to recognize and quick for us to say. They roll off the tongue and feel natural. Embrace Inside Jokes: Sometimes the best nicknames come from funny private moments or shared experiences you have with your pet. These are often the most endearing and unique. Use Terms of Endearment: Don't shy away from classic sweet names like Honey or Sweetest Boy. They are timeless for a reason and instantly convey affection. Get Family Input: Make it a family affair! My family loves contributing to Sammy's ever-growing list, and it makes the nicknames even more special when everyone has a hand in creating them.
